Optical Flow Based Real-time Moving Object Detection in Unconstrained Scenes (1807.04890v1)
Abstract: Real-time moving object detection in unconstrained scenes is a difficult task due to dynamic background, changing foreground appearance and limited computational resource. In this paper, an optical flow based moving object detection framework is proposed to address this problem. We utilize homography matrixes to online construct a background model in the form of optical flow. When judging out moving foregrounds from scenes, a dual-mode judge mechanism is designed to heighten the system's adaptation to challenging situations. In experiment part, two evaluation metrics are redefined for more properly reflecting the performance of methods. We quantitatively and qualitatively validate the effectiveness and feasibility of our method with videos in various scene conditions. The experimental results show that our method adapts itself to different situations and outperforms the state-of-the-art methods, indicating the advantages of optical flow based methods.
